Understanding the .NET Ecosystem
The .NET ecosystem is a robust and dynamic environment that encompasses multiple programming languages, frameworks, and tools. Developers working with .NET can create a wide range of applications, from web and mobile to cloud-based solutions.
Key Components of .NET Development
-
Common Language Runtime (CLR): The virtual machine that manages code execution
-
Framework Class Library (FCL): A comprehensive collection of reusable code
-
Language Support: C#, F#, and Visual Basic

FAQs About .NET Development
Q1: How long does it take to become a proficient .NET developer?
A: Typically, 2-3 years of consistent practice and learning can help you become proficient.
Q2: Is .NET still relevant in 2024?
A: Absolutely! .NET continues to be widely used and has evolved with modern development practices.
Q3: What programming language is best for .NET?
A: C# is the primary and most recommended language for .NET development.
Q4: Do I need a computer science degree to become a .NET developer?
A: While helpful, a degree isn't mandatory. Practical skills and certifications can also lead to success.
Q5: What are the most important skills for a .NET developer?
A: Key skills include C# programming, understanding of web technologies, database management, and cloud computing.
Q6: How difficult is .NET compared to other frameworks?
A: .NET has a moderate learning curve and offers extensive documentation and community support.
Q7: Can I specialize in a specific .NET domain?
A: Yes, you can specialize in web development, desktop applications, mobile apps, or cloud solutions.
Q8: What salary can I expect as a .NET developer?
A: Salaries vary by location and experience, but range from $60,000 to $120,000+ annually.
Q9: Are there good resources for learning .NET?
A: Microsoft Learn, Pluralsight, Udemy, and official documentation are excellent learning resources.
Q10: What's the future of .NET development?
A: .NET continues to evolve with cross-platform capabilities, cloud integration, and modern development paradigms.
